Sketch out
Verb
Word Frequency:
0.3
Definitions
1.
Verb
To creep out; to give a creepy or sketchy feeling to someone.
"The awkward and agitated customer began to sketch them out a bit."
2.
Verb
Used other than figuratively or idiomatically: see sketch, out.
"I sketched out the trees and the lake before adding texture and colour to the scene."
